Order of the Thistle Service Takes Place at St Giles’ Cathedral
The 2016 Order of the Thistle service has taken place at the St Giles’ Cathedral in Edinburgh, attended by the Queen, the Duke of Edinburgh, Prince William and Princess Anne.
Wearing their ceremonial robes, they were joined by the other Knights and Ladies of the Order for the service ahead of a lunch at the Palace of Holyroodhouse. The Order of the Thistle is Scotland’s highest order of chivalry, and is the second order in the precedence of the United Kingdom following the Order of the Garter.
It honours Scottish citizens who have “contributed in a particular way to national life” or previously held public office.
